如何在安卓视频通话SDK中实现视频通话美颜滤镜叠加?
在当今这个数字化时代,视频通话已成为人们沟通的重要方式。为了提升视频通话的体验,许多开发者开始关注如何在安卓视频通话SDK中实现视频通话美颜滤镜叠加。本文将详细介绍如何在安卓视频通话SDK中实现这一功能,帮助您打造更加个性化的视频通话体验。
一、了解美颜滤镜技术
美颜滤镜技术是一种图像处理技术,通过调整图像的亮度、对比度、饱和度等参数,使得图像更加美观。在视频通话中,美颜滤镜可以有效地改善用户的面部肤色、减少痘痘、黑眼圈等问题,提升整体的美观度。
二、选择合适的视频通话SDK
要实现视频通话美颜滤镜叠加,首先需要选择一款功能强大的安卓视频通话SDK。目前市场上有很多优秀的视频通话SDK,如环信、融云等。在选择SDK时,应考虑以下因素:
- 功能丰富性:SDK应支持美颜、滤镜、视频录制等功能;
- 稳定性:SDK应具备良好的稳定性,确保视频通话的流畅性;
- 易用性:SDK应提供简单易用的API,方便开发者快速集成;
- 性能优化:SDK应具备良好的性能优化,降低资源消耗。
三、实现美颜滤镜叠加
以下是在安卓视频通话SDK中实现美颜滤镜叠加的步骤:
- 集成SDK:将所选SDK集成到您的项目中,按照官方文档进行配置;
- 获取摄像头预览画面:通过SDK提供的API获取摄像头预览画面;
- 美颜滤镜处理:使用SDK提供的图像处理API对摄像头预览画面进行美颜滤镜处理;
- 显示处理后的画面:将处理后的画面显示在视频通话界面。
四、案例分析
以环信SDK为例,实现美颜滤镜叠加的步骤如下:
- 集成环信SDK:将环信SDK集成到项目中,并按照官方文档进行配置;
- 获取摄像头预览画面:使用环信SDK提供的
CameraPreview
类获取摄像头预览画面; - 美颜滤镜处理:使用环信SDK提供的
ImageFilter
类对摄像头预览画面进行美颜滤镜处理; - 显示处理后的画面:将处理后的画面显示在视频通话界面。
通过以上步骤,您可以在安卓视频通话SDK中实现视频通话美颜滤镜叠加,为用户带来更加个性化的视频通话体验。
猜你喜欢:语音通话sdk